About BHG Clyde Treatment Center
BHG Clyde Treatment Center is an addiction facility in Clyde, North Carolina serving Haywood County and surrounding communities as part of the Behavioral Health Group network.
The clinic specializes in treatment for opioid use disorder, combining FDA-approved medications with counseling, therapy and recovery support for adults and young adults.
BHG Clyde is committed to making recovery accessible, offering walk-ins and often same-day or next-day appointments for people ready to take that first step.
Medications for Opioid Use Disorder
BHG Clyde stands out for offering a full range of medications for opioid use disorder at a single location, including methadone, Suboxone, Sublocade, Brixadi and Vivitrol.
This breadth allows care teams to match each patient with the medication that best fits their recovery goals and lifestyle.
Treatment pairs medication with intake assessments, medical evaluations, personalized treatment planning and ongoing counseling.
Structured Care and Recovery Support
Along with offering medication, BHG Clyde offers an Intensive Outpatient Program for those needing more structure, along with case management, health assessments, telehealth visits, lab monitoring and peer recovery support.
The team also helps coordinate care for co-occurring mental health concerns and chronic conditions identified during assessment.
BHG Clyde provides early morning medication dosing and Saturday hours that work around busy schedules.
